Output 63ffc2a30adebbf0b32b5df376c93488cb39ac9cef862097d97d0e1891f927de:2

value
1554192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0becd610eb07b8d7008996170e041de4a9b9a868 OP_EQUAL
address
32n55KawGS21jaHSFFw77J586b57qMoz37
transaction
63ffc2a30adebbf0b32b5df376c93488cb39ac9cef862097d97d0e1891f927de
confirmations
388981
spent
true